WebNEOCLASSICISM, 1780-1840 The word ” neoclassic ” comes from the Greek word “ neos ” meaning “ new ” and the Latin word “ classicus ” which is similar in meaning to the English phrase “ first class. ” Neoclassicism is the name given to the Western movements in the decorative and visual arts.
